At some point in serious computation it may become important to understand how to make a program run faster. Understanding how the computer hardware and software affect performance is one way to do this. (Buying a faster computer may help, but getting more CPUs may not.) This is just one of 61 Lectures covering a full one-year Course in Computational Physics previously taught by Rubin Landau at Oregon State University.
